Do you happen to know how the combustion chamber volumes from a 1980's Abarth 16 valve head and a 1990's on, Fiat Lancia 16 valve head compare? I can measure an Abarth 16V head but I don't have a modern Fiat / Lancia 16 valve head (Lancia Integrale, Fiat Coupe etc).

Depends so much on head refacing op and valve/seat work Tom, but typically:

16v Fiat Tipo/Lancia Integrale head volume:

factory standard - 42cc

Fiat Abarth 131 16v:

39.5cc on a low-hour run head after GC seat work/valve overhaul and modest reface op
38cc on a very well-used one after the same ops
